116. Deputy Róisín Shortall asked the Minister for Health his progress in disentangling St. Vincent's University Hospital, a publicly funded hospital, from the St. Vincent's Healthcare Group; if the Health Service Executive proceeded with its proposal to employ forensic accountants for this purpose; the outcome of this exercise; and the steps he is taking to ensure full transparency and accountability in the operation and governance of this public hospital. [8753/16]
